Kyrie Irving injury: Dallas Mavericks star ruled out rest of season with ACL injury

Dallas Mavericks’ nine-time NBA All-Star Kyrie Irving will miss the rest of the season after tearing the ACL in his left knee.

Irving was injured in Monday’s 122-98 defeat against the Texas Sacramento Kings.

The 32-year-old guard has been a regular fixture in Dallas this season, with 50 of the 62 fixtures to help them rank 10th in the Western Conference.

“Kay, you are resilient. Excellence, leadership and dedication are your identity. We know you will be stronger than ever.”

After picking up the injury, Irving jumped up and was helped back on the court, converting two free throws before exiting the game.

Irving averaged 24.7 points, 4.8 rebounds and 4.6 assists per game this season.

Backup guard Jaden Hardy also suffered a right ankle injury in the third quarter of Monday.
